Nazi Germany was the target of sustained attack by the Allies throughout the Second World War. But it was Adolf Hitler's refusal to admit defeat in the closing months of the conflict that led to massive destruction of German infrastructure and additional war-related deaths numbering in the tens of thousands. In 1945, most of the country was in ruins, and while the degree of destruction varied regionally, it was major cities and places strongly associated with National Socialism and Nazi ideology that bore the brunt of the Allied onslaught.
